A delicate, monoline cursive with a right-leaning slant and smooth, continuous stroke rhythm. Letterforms are built from long, tapered entry and exit strokes with frequent open loops, especially in capitals and ascenders, creating a graceful, calligraphic silhouette without heavy modulation. The lowercase is compact with small counters and minimal internal detail, while capitals are taller and more expressive, often extending with sweeping curves and occasional cross-strokes that read like quick pen gestures. Numerals and punctuation follow the same light, handwritten logic, with simple forms and a slightly informal baseline liveliness.
Well-suited to short, expressive text such as invitations, greeting cards, beauty and lifestyle branding, boutique packaging, and social media headlines. It performs best at display sizes where the fine strokes and looping forms can remain crisp and legible, and where its swashy capitals can be used as focal points.
The overall tone is intimate and polished—more like a neat signature or personal note than a formal script. Its airy construction and flowing loops evoke romance and sophistication, while the brisk, handwritten joins keep it approachable and contemporary.
Designed to capture the look of a fast, confident handwritten script with refined, signature-like elegance. The emphasis appears to be on graceful motion and stylish capitals, prioritizing personality and flourish for display-oriented typography.
Spacing appears naturally handwritten rather than strictly engineered: some pairs feel tighter and others more open, which reinforces the authentic pen-written character. Long ascenders, descenders, and capital swashes can add flourish but may require generous line spacing in multi-line settings.
